Position
Jennifer is a dispute resolution lawyer. Her practice focuses on both wet and dry shipping litigation, as well as international trade and energy disputes.
Prior to joining Wikborg Rein, Jennifer trained at Ince & Co London and gained valuable experience before relocating to Singapore in 2020. She has also spent time on a client secondment with a Lloyd's syndicate and developed significant sector expertise in marine hull and machinery claims.
Jennifer has extensive experience in LMAA, SIAC, SCMA and FOSFA arbitrations and regularly acts for a range of clients across the APAC region including shipowners, charterers, and P&I Clubs. She also has admiralty experience, having worked on several high-profile groundings, fire at sea and collision claims.
Aside from dispute resolution work, Jennifer also has experience in non-contentious commercial work such as reviewing and providing advice on sale and purchase agreements, charterparties and other standard term agreements.
Jennifer has developed an international outlook from a young age, having grown up in Beijing and Singapore. She studied law at the University of Exeter before graduating with a Masters in Corporate Law from University College London. Jennifer is fluent in English and Mandarin.
